UL Environment works with manufacturers to test and validate environmentally sustainable products. Currently, we offer three services with logos you can look for in marketing materials and on products. Below you'll find a description of these programs:
Environmental Claims Validation
With our Environmental Claims Validation (ECV) service, we test a manufacturer’s product and validate that the environmental claims they make in their marketing and packaging materials are factual. So when you see the logo, you’ll know that the product has been made or performs exactly as the manufacturer claims.

Sustainable Product Certification
With our Sustainable Product Certification (SPC) service, we test a manufacturer’s product to independent industry standards to determine that the product itself, and its manufacturing process and materials in the product, are in compliance. Products that have been certified will carry the Sustainable Product Certification Mark (see below).

Energy Efficiency Certification
With our Energy Efficiency Certification (EEC) service, we test a manufacturer’s product and validate that they meet energy efficiency requirements, as set by government entities or industry associations. So when you see the logo, you’ll know that the product performs exactly as the manufacturer claims. This program is meant to complement programs like EnergyStar, Natural Resources Canada, California Energy Commission and the EU's Energy-related Products Directive.

Database of UL Environment Validated and Certified Products
Once a product has passed either an Environmental Claims Validation or Sustainable Product Certification review, it is included in our Database of Validated and Certified Products. This online tool is open to the public and lets you search by type of product, type of environmental claim or by manufacturer.
